Building permits are important documents required for nearly any construction or renovation project. They play a crucial function in ensuring that construction meets local safety, zoning, and land use requirements. The means of acquiring building permits can usually appear daunting, but understanding its parts and significance can help make clear its importance.


When a property proprietor plans to undertake a construction project, they must first determine if a building permit is critical. This normally is dependent upon native laws, which can vary considerably from one area to a different. In many locations, permits are required for model new constructions, vital remodels, electrical work, plumbing installations, and even some smaller initiatives, corresponding to decks or fences.


The main goal of building permits is to ensure the safety and welfare of the common public. Building codes are established to stop accidents, preserve energy, and promote public health. They require that structures are built to face up to various environmental circumstances and that they embrace adequate sanitation and ventilation. Obtaining a permit ensures that inspections will happen, ensuring that the construction complies with these codes.


The building permit process usually begins with the submission of an software to the local building department. This application may have to incorporate plans or blueprints detailing the proposed project. Professionals, corresponding to architects or engineers, usually put together these paperwork. These plans outline the design, materials, and structural particulars of the project, which helps authorities evaluate whether the project meets legal and safety requirements.

After the application is submitted, the evaluate course of begins. The native building division will assess the appliance to ensure it complies with zoning regulations and building codes. They could have a glance at varied components, together with the proposed construction's height, proximity to property strains, and overall alignment with group guidelines. This review is essential as it helps establish potential issues earlier than construction begins.


Once the review is full, and if the project meets all requirements, a building permit will be issued. This permit have to be displayed on the job website throughout the development course of. It serves as a legal document that affirms the work being accomplished is permitted by local authorities. Proceeding with construction without a permit can lead to extreme consequences, including fines or the requirement to dismantle any unauthorized work.

During the construction phase, inspections are integral to the method. Inspectors from the local building division visit the positioning at various stages of construction to make sure all work complies with accredited plans and building codes. These inspections can occur at multiple factors, including after foundational work, electrical set up, plumbing, and final inspections. Each inspection helps confirm that the work is safe and adheres to the required standards.


If any issues are identified throughout inspections, the contractor or property proprietor must tackle them earlier than transferring ahead. In addition to safety considerations, building permits also serve essential regulatory capabilities. They help maintain the character of neighborhoods and make certain that new constructions align with community planning efforts. Zoning legal guidelines are in place to prevent overcrowding, defend environmental resources, and coordinate land use in ways that profit the common public. The building permit process helps enforce these laws.






Obtaining building permits also can have financial implications. The cost of a permit varies by location, project dimension, and complexity. While some may view permit fees as merely a further expense, additionally they mirror the service provided by native authorities in reviewing plans and conducting inspections. Consequently, paying for permits contributes to the general safety and aesthetic high quality of communities.

A building permit is an official approval issued by a neighborhood authorities that allows you to begin construction, renovation, or alteration of a property. It ensures that your project complies with native building codes, zoning laws, and safety rules, protecting each your funding and the well-being of the community.

How long does it take to get a building permit?


The time it takes to acquire a building permit varies depending in your location, the complexity of the project, and the workload of the native building department. Generally, the process can take wherever from a few days to several weeks, so planning forward is crucial.

Are there any exceptions to needing a building permit?


Yes, there are some exemptions to needing a building permit, which frequently embrace minor repairs, cosmetic modifications, and sure types of upkeep. However, specific exemptions vary by locality, so it is important to examine with your local building division.


What are the consequences of not obtaining a building permit?


Failing to obtain a building permit can lead to fines, authorized action, and the requirement to remove or redo work that was completed with out correct approval. Additionally, it might possibly complicate future property transactions and impression your capability to safe insurance or financing.
